Output 3691e664cde2c1940853deb2d50a210763bb0f4e9078bf7e53fbb5eef2fc4419:0

value
522075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e9df82865e0d2010ad29f1b516add4bef7d3a15 OP_EQUAL
address
3DEWJcpWFgcE9vpqtVLm7Woaep1P6AKbKt
transaction
3691e664cde2c1940853deb2d50a210763bb0f4e9078bf7e53fbb5eef2fc4419
confirmations
336939
spent
true